Von Pearson story
Von Pearson built his college career from 2014 through 2015 as a wide receiver from Newport News, VA wearing No. 9, spending time with Tennessee. The clearest part of Von Pearson's career was his receiving role: 76 catches, 802 receiving yards, 8 touchdowns, and 22 rushing yards across 23 career games in the available record.
